1. Introduction.
LOGGICAR-C was designed for the purposes of monitoring parameters, such as
temperature and humidity of products transported in refrigerated trucks –
according to the Commission Regulation (EC) No. 37/2005.
Reading this manual will increase your satisfaction with the reliable operation, low
cost and safe use of the product.
2. Operation description.
The logger has 4 measurement channels to connect temperature or temperature
and humidity sensors and 4 digital channels to connect door opening sensors. The
device provides full control over the refrigerated truck.
The logger is equipped with a report printer in order to print out a delivery report
for the customer or control authorities.
The memory of the logger (non-volatile) enables storing ca. 32000 measurements.
When the memory is full, older results are deleted to make space for newer ones
(overwriting).
The contents of the memory can be downloaded and archived using the Loggisoft LC
software (optional).
Breakdown of memory capacity depending on logging frequency is included in par.
3 TECHNICAL SPECIFICATIONS below.
The built-in OLED screen provides for easy operation and local display
of measurements.
The software of the logger enables setting alert thresholds (lower/upper threshold) –
if these values are exceeded, the display will blink and the event will be shown on
the printed report.
Printing paper is the only operational cost generated by the logger.

6. Logger installation
The Loggicar –C logger is a mobile device, therefore a specific mounting point is not
specified. The user should install the logger in such a way as to enable safe operation
of the vehicle and the logger during driving and parking. An industrial hook-and-loop
fastener is provided with the logger. The fastener does not guarantee stable and
permanent installation of the device on the vehicle, it only prevent movement. The
strength holding down the logger depends on the cleanness of the surface, its type
and installation accuracy. If the logger does not seem appropriately fixed, it should
be installed in a different place. The logger can be installed in car holders for mobile
devices.
6

Operating Manual Loggicar –C v4.3
Recommended location for the industrial fastener
NOTE!
The hook-and-loop fastener should not be stuck on the battery cover –this
may result in the cover falling off and unwanted movement of the logger.
